Retraction

RETRACTED: Huamanchahua et al. Kinematic of the Position and Orientation Synchronization of the Posture of a n DoF Upper-Limb Exoskeleton with a Virtual Object in an Immersive Virtual Reality Environment. Electronics 2021, 10, 1069

The journal is retracting the article, “Kinematic of the Position and Orientation Synchronization of the Posture of a n DoF Upper-Limb Exoskeleton with a Virtual Object in an Immersive Virtual Reality Environment” [1], cited above.
Following publication, concerns were brought to the attention of the Editorial Office by the authors regarding an overlap between this publication [1] and a previously published article [2] produced by a different authorship group.
Adhering to our standard procedure, the Editorial Office and Editorial Board conducted an investigation that confirmed a significant overlap, which included equations (Equations (8), (9), (10), (15) and (44)) and text tables (Tables 1 and 3–5), between these two publications [1,2], without appropriate acknowledgement or citation.
As a result, the Editorial Board have decided to retract this publication [1] as per MDPI’s retraction policy (https://www.mdpi.com/ethics#_bookmark30, accessed on 30 April 2021).
This retraction was approved by the Editor-in-Chief of Electronics.
The authors agreed to this retraction.
